首页
/ Hiddify-Manager面板配置显示异常问题分析与解决方案

Hiddify-Manager面板配置显示异常问题分析与解决方案

2025-05-31 02:07:46作者:傅爽业Veleda

问题现象

在Hiddify-Manager面板升级至10.30.4版本后,部分用户反馈系统设置页面无法正常显示完整的配置列表。从用户提供的截图可以看到,原本应该显示所有配置项的页面出现了空白或部分内容缺失的情况。

技术分析

根据错误日志显示,系统在尝试生成代理配置时抛出了'fakedomain'键不存在的异常。这表明:

  1. 配置文件结构可能在新版本中发生了变化
  2. 数据迁移过程中某些关键字段未被正确处理
  3. 新旧版本间的兼容性问题导致配置解析失败

错误堆栈显示问题出现在配置处理文件的to_link函数中,该函数尝试访问proxy字典中的'fakedomain'键,但该键在当前的配置结构中不存在。

解决方案

完整修复方案

  1. 数据备份:首先确保完整备份当前配置数据
  2. 系统重建:建议在Ubuntu 22.04系统上重新部署
  3. 全新安装:安装最新版本的Hiddify-Manager面板
  4. 数据恢复:将备份的配置数据恢复到新系统中

临时解决方案

如果无法立即重建系统,可以尝试:

  1. 检查配置文件中是否包含'fakedomain'字段
  2. 手动添加缺失的配置项
  3. 验证所有代理配置的完整性

预防措施

为避免类似问题再次发生,建议:

  1. 在升级前仔细阅读版本变更说明
  2. 确保升级前已完成完整备份
  3. 在测试环境中先行验证升级过程
  4. 定期检查系统日志以发现潜在问题

总结

配置显示异常通常源于版本升级过程中的数据结构变更或兼容性问题。通过系统重建和全新安装可以确保所有依赖和配置结构保持最新状态,从而避免因版本差异导致的功能异常。对于关键业务系统,建议建立完善的升级测试流程,以最大程度减少生产环境中的意外情况。

登录后查看全文
热门项目推荐
相关项目推荐